Pros:

Well this course definitely changed my mind after playing it. I am originally from Colorado and I ended up going out to Arkansas to see some of my family and so have it I just happened to find a disc golf course close by and of course I had to play it.

This course is great!
1. First off there were signs directing you to the disc golf parking area right as you enter the park.
2. Concrete tee pads for each hole.
3. Signs giving description of each hole.
4. Every type of hole you could ask for (water, distance, short ace hole, trees, hyzer, anhyzers, overhand, etc).
5. Course design is awesome!

Cons:

Honestly the only cons I found was that a few holes could have had better placements but still the placements were good. Also it had rained about a week before and there was still a few crazy mud holes but that only made the shots more interesting.

Other Thoughts:

The course is setup in a figure 8 design. The parking lot sets you up to start off at hole 1 and the course does a full loop and makes hole 9 end up back at the parking lot where you started. Then the other half of the figure 8 starts with hole 10 and loops out and back to the parking lot also ending at 18. The course has a great setup incase you only want to play the front or back 9, it only makes you go in a circle. If you want to do the whole course you can do the figure 8 and you end up back at the car. The other great thing is that you can pack a cooler up in the car, lock it up, and pick up some fresh water after hole 9. One of the best courses ever played.
